The only problem (as has already been pointed out) is that it takes forever to backtest. The reason probably is the use of the JMA, which just has you contemplating death as you watch the backtest proceed - though that could be just me

My experience has been that the HMA is at least as fast as the JMA, but can be calculated with about 5 lines of code (so it's fast). Or the DECEMA is at least faster lag-wise, if not in its calculation. So how about the author of this EA trying one of these instead - or post the source and I will...

Excuse the gripe but every backtest here is just a few hundred trades (for obvious reasons) which really tells you nothing about a martingaler. FWIW, I am testing all of 2007 for USDJPY, the results of which I will post when they're done...

PS - I failed in my task, I could only manage 8 months - if you think it's slow to backtest starting off, it gets only slower the further it gets! It appears to do its calculations on all available data, so the further it gets, the slower it becomes - I had hoped programming 'features' like this were consigned to the past...

From what I did test, it seems pretty effective at picking 'good' trades. And even though I forgot to set the account size before starting the test to a typical amount, the overall stats are still very good imo.

 

I did a little 'tweaking' on Turbo_JRSI to make it more 'Backtester friendly', and I managed to get a complete backtest for the whole of 2007 for USDJPY. I think this EA has promise, as it appears to be doing something right - it manages to triple a $5000 account in this period, with only 3 'heart-stopping' episodes. Also, note from the equity curve that the 'Relative Drawdown' is on average very good - even it the stats depict otherwise due to a single instance (which it survived).

Anyway, not a recommendation or anything, and it has only been tested on a single pair. Just interesting...

PS - Guess I just got lucky(!) choosing USDJPY first - after trying backtests on EURUSD, GBPUSD and USDCHF, I find it blows up on all of them! Oh well...
